Creeping industrial electronics, brittle percussion and warping visuals combine in the duo’s debut release as Pedagogy. Pedagogy is the collaborative project from artist, sculptor and electronic producer Nate Boyce and avant-percussionist Eli Keszler. Having performed live at festivals including LEV and Unsound, the duo are unveiling their debut release, a cyberfunk reimagining of French composer…

The ferocious duo run with a mob of children in the video from Nicolás Méndez. Rosalía has tapped Travis Scott for her new single, ‘TKN’. Featuring heavy reggaeton-tinged production from El Guincho and DJ Nelson, the track arrives with rowdy visual from director, Nicolás Méndez aka CANADA. The collaboration follows Rosalía’s contribution to a remix…
